Understanding Altcoin Seasonality and Volatility
In the world of cryptocurrency, **altcoin season** refers to periods where alternative cryptocurrencies (altcoins) experience significant price increases relative to Bitcoin. These seasons are characterized by heightened market activity, investor enthusiasm, and increased media coverage surrounding altcoins. Identifying and understanding altcoin market cycles is crucial for investors looking to capitalize on potential opportunities and manage associated risks.
Bitcoin plays a pivotal role in altcoin market dynamics. As the largest and most influential cryptocurrency, Bitcoin’s price movements often dictate the overall direction of the altcoin market. During **altcoin seasons**, Bitcoin’s market dominance typically decreases as investors shift their focus towards alternative cryptocurrencies with higher growth potential.

Analyzing Altcoin Market Volatility
Altcoins are known for their high volatility, which can lead to significant price fluctuations in short periods. Several factors contribute to this volatility, including market cap, liquidity, and hype cycles. Smaller altcoins with lower market caps and trading volumes are particularly susceptible to price swings, as they are more easily influenced by market sentiment and investor behavior.
Risk Management Strategies for Altcoin Investors
Given the inherent risks associated with altcoin investing, effective risk management is essential. Diversification across various altcoins and market sectors can help mitigate portfolio risk. Additionally, investors should carefully consider their risk-reward ratios when executing trades, ensuring that potential rewards justify the associated risks. Techniques such as stop-loss orders and position sizing can also help manage volatility and preserve capital.
